Common Hazardous Materials Found in Older Homes
Older homes, especially those constructed before the 1980s, frequently contain materials that pose significant health risks. These hazardous materials can arise from their chemical makeup or their physical characteristics. Accurately identifying and managing these substances is crucial during home renovations.
- Asbestos – Commonly found in insulation, roofing, and floor tiles, asbestos can cause severe respiratory diseases and cancers when its fibers become airborne.
- Lead Paint – Homes built prior to 1978 may still have lead-based paint, posing serious dangers, particularly to children and pregnant women.
- Mold – Areas with moisture can facilitate mold growth, leading to allergic reactions and various respiratory health issues.
- PCBs (Polychlorinated Biphenyls) – Present in outdated electrical equipment and caulking, these toxic substances raise significant long-term health concerns.
- Formaldehyde – Often found in composite wood products and insulation materials, formaldehyde exposure can result in serious health issues through inhalation and skin contact.
Health Implications of Hazardous Materials
The discovery of hazardous materials in a residence can significantly complicate renovation efforts and pose substantial health risks. Homeowners must understand the implications these materials have when planning renovation projects.
- Health Risks – Contact with hazardous materials can lead to severe health conditions such as lung disease, cancer, and neurological disorders.
- Regulatory Requirements – Renovation projects that involve hazardous materials typically require specific permits and compliance with stringent guidelines, particularly concerning lead and asbestos.
- Professional Assistance – It is highly advisable to hire certified professionals to safely manage and remove hazardous materials, ensuring adherence to health and safety regulations.
